Table 1.
Trends of Hansen’s disease in Japan by 5-year periods between 1947 and 2020.
| Period | Japan (ALL) | Mainland |
Okinawa |
Nonautochthonous | ||||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| New cases (a+b+c) | New cases (a) | Child (<15 years) % | Female% | Mean incidence rate (/100,000 population) | New cases (b) | Child (<15 years) % | Female% | Mean incidence rate (/100,000 population) | New cases (c) | |
|
| ||||||||||
| 1947–1950 | 3121 | 2701 | NR | NR | 0.8361 | 420 | 14% | 35% | 17.9327 | NR |
| 1951–1955 | 2062 | 1792 | NR | NR | 0.4133 | 270 | 19% | 29% | 6.3454a | NR |
| 1956–1960 | 1927 | 1558 | NR | NR | 0.3398 | 369 | 17% | 36% | 8.6485 | NR |
| 1961–1965 | 1292 | 804 | NR | NR | 0.1680 | 477 | 21% | 32% | 10.3916 | 11b |
| 1966–1970 | 956 | 315 | 6% | 42% | 0.0623 | 623 | 23% | 40% | 13.1216 | 18 |
| 1971–1975 | 531 | 165 | 13% | 38% | 0.0304 | 352 | 18% | 41% | 7.1183 | 14 |
| 1976–1980 | 280 | 86 | 17% | 49% | 0.0149 | 188 | 7% | 43% | 3.4856 | 6 |
| 1981–1985 | 196 | 57 | 12% | 39% | 0.0095 | 132 | 5% | 41% | 2.3023 | 7 |
| 1986–1990 | 129 | 48 | 4% | 42% | 0.0078 | 71 | 1% | 31% | 1.1815 | 10 |
| 1991–1995 | 93 | 19 | 0% | 47% | 0.0030 | 28 | 0% | 46% | 0.4475 | 46 |
| 1996–2000 | 81 | 14 | 0% | 50% | 0.0022 | 17 | 0% | 35% | 0.2619 | 50 |
| 2001–2005 | 55 | 9 | 0% | 56% | 0.0014 | 8 | 0% | 25% | 0.1194 | 38 |
| 2006–2010 | 32 | 3 | 0% | 0% | 0.0005 | 2 | 0% | 50% | 0.0291 | 27 |
| 2011–2015 | 24 | 1 | 0% | 0% | 0.0002 | 4 | 0% | 50% | 0.0567 | 19 |
| 2016–2020 | 17 | 1 | 0% | 0% | 0.0002 | 1 | 0% | 100% | 0.0139 | 15 |
| Total | 10,796 | 7573 | 2962 | 261 | ||||||
NR, no report.
Calculated from population data of Okinawa from 1952–1955 due to unavailability of data for 1951.
Sum of cases for 1964 and 1965.
